Bursa grants Capital A extension until Oct 7 on regularisation plan


KUALA LUMPUR: Bursa Malaysia Securities Bhd has granted Capital A an extension of three months up to Oct 7, 2023, to submit its regularisation plan to the regulatory authorities.

In a filing with Bursa Malaysia today, Capital A said the extension was without prejudice to Bursa Securities’ right to proceed to suspend the trading of listed securities of the company and to delist in the event the company failed to submit its regularisation plan to the regulatory authorities on or before Oct 7, 2023.
